Hi Richard,

This is a most frequent complaint.  It is an indication of a corrupt
download.  The only fix is to download again, possibly from a mirror
site.  For a list of mirrored sites visit
http://www.cygnus.com/misc/gnu-win32/download.html

---"H. Richard & Betty E. Schwarz" <schwa078@tc.umn.edu> wrote:
>
> While trying to setup B19 on a Windows NT 4 Workstation, cdk.exe
appeared to install up to a point. 13 files had been expanded into the
default C:\tmp directory. Then I received a Setup Initialization Error
window with the message "Setup is unable to find installation
languages in the C:\TMP\SETUP.LID file." Setup.lid was NOT in this
directory. Any ideas on what is happening and how to resolve this
problem would be appreciated.
